Yesterday an increase in relative humidities resulted in less active fire behavior. At the head of Libby Creek the fire "laid down" reducing the rates of spread to the point where a planned burnout was deemed unnecessary. Though the fire remained a mile and a half from the evacuated Elephant Head Lodge, Goff Creek Lodge and Crossed Sabers Ranch, it did move into the northern reaches of Mormon Creek. Firefighters continued their efforts to prepare structures by constructing firelines around the lodge buildings and installing sprinkler systems as precautionary measures.

Higher relative humidities are also expected for today that will grant firefighters further opportunity to mitigate structures well in advance of the fire's spread. Fire managers will make an assessment of the Moss Creek Summer home area in anticipation of lifting evacuations. Phone lines west of the fire area that were damaged during higher fire activity are currently being repaired.

Park County Sherrif's Department will continue control measures to keep traffic flowing safely along highway 14-16-20. Delays are possible. Campgrounds along the North Fork Highway remain open to the public until further notice. Three Mile Campground is closed for construction. Fishhawk trailhead located on the north side of the highway is closed but the trail that runs to the south of the highway is open.
